Former Cincinnati City Councilman convicted of corruption charges attends appeal hearing

Attorneys are pushing for the release of P.G. Sittenfeld, who is currently serving a 16-month prison sentence for accepting campaign contributions in exchange for votes on a development project. A panel of judges heard arguments for and against overturning his sentence, with both sides given 15 minutes to present their case. Sittenfeld, who was found guilty of bribery and attempted extortion, hopes for a favorable ruling to be released early. Prosecutors argue against oral arguments, indicating that the case may not be over regardless of the judges’ decision, as there are still legal options available.
